📊About LEVY RESTAURANT AT AUSTIN CONVENTION CENTER

LEVY RESTAURANT AT AUSTIN CONVENTION CENTER reported mixed-beverage sales at 500 E CESAR CHAVEZ ST, AUSTIN, Texas 78701 in Travis County. Its last reported month was March 2025, at $47,478. The Comptroller record stops there. A stopped filing is not proof of closure — when a bar changes hands the new owner files under a new taxpayer and location number, so the old record goes quiet while the doors stay open.

Across its filing history this location reported $10,281,711 over 152 monthly returns, September 2012 through April 2025 (2012 – 2025). That is a lifetime sum, not a monthly figure — the two are separated everywhere on this page. Its strongest single month on record was November 2016, at $304,149.

The Texas Comptroller records the mixed-beverage responsibility for this location as having ended on 2025-04-15. That is the state saying the permit period closed, which is stronger evidence than a simple gap in filings — but it still describes a permit, not a front door.

📅Year by Year

Calendar-year totals as filed. A year-over-year change is shown only where both years are effectively complete — comparing a full year against a four-month stub would be a fabricated collapse.

LEVY RESTAURANT AT AUSTIN CONVENTION CENTER's calendar-year mixed-beverage receipts, September 2012April 2025. Source: Texas Comptroller of Public Accounts, dataset naix-2893.
YearMonths filedReceipts reportedvs. prior year
20124 of 12 (partial)$211,525
201312 of 12$589,906
201412 of 12$722,030+22.4%
201512 of 12$969,345+34.3%
201612 of 12$1,234,606+27.4%
201712 of 12$1,298,050+5.1%
201812 of 12$972,336-25.1%
201912 of 12$1,277,148+31.3%
202012 of 12$101,531-92.1%
202112 of 12$121,063+19.2%
202212 of 12$967,191+698.9%
202312 of 12$761,238-21.3%
202412 of 12$940,659+23.6%
20254 of 12 (partial)$115,083

ℹ️How to Read This Page

What mixed-beverage gross receipts are

Every bar, restaurant and venue in Texas holding a mixed-beverage permit must report its monthly alcoholic-beverage sales to the Texas Comptroller of Public Accounts. Those returns cover liquor, wine, beer and cover charges. They do not cover food, retail or non-alcoholic sales, so these figures are a slice of a venue's business, not its revenue.

Why every number here names a window

A single month, a trailing-twelve-month total and a lifetime sum are three different quantities, and averaging a venue's whole history produces a number that has never been true of any actual month. Each figure on this page therefore carries the exact period it covers. Where a comparison needs history this venue does not have — a full prior year, two complete twelve-month windows, three complete calendar years for a seasonal index — the comparison is omitted and the reason is stated, rather than shown as a zero.

How current is this?

Receipts publish about three to four weeks after a month closes. The newest month currently published for the Austin metro is July 2026, and every recency judgement on this page is measured against that month rather than against today's date — so a late publication by the Comptroller never changes a venue's status. LEVY RESTAURANT AT AUSTIN CONVENTION CENTER last filed for April 2025, 15 months behind it.

What a stopped filing does and does not mean

A stopped filing is not proof of closure — when a bar changes hands the new owner files under a new taxpayer and location number, so the old record goes quiet while the doors stay open. A gap can also be a remodel, a seasonal close, a permit transfer or a slow filer. This page never states that a business is closed; it states when it last filed.
